I've never done a build off a savage, but just bought a 110 LA. What are the most popular aftermarket stocks for the savage? I see Manners only inlets for short action. Would like to keep the weight down but also don't want to spend $7-1000 on a stock for this gun.
 
Stockade Stocks in Nebraska, Kevin Rayhill would be one to talk with. Carbon composite with built in bedding block, pillars, and recoil lug support, various styles and different paint/color options. Using three of his creations now, about $350-400 if memory serves. I do hear he has a pretty good wait period now, guess I found him when he wasn't as popular. The coating he puts on them is amazing years of hunting and shooting without wear or scratches. Probably on the net, I looked and no mention of a left hand stock, you'd have to call and ask if he does one..Dave
